虚拟化技术通过模拟物理硬件,实现多操作系统和应用程序在同一物理服务器上运行,具有提高资源利用率、简化管理、灵活部署等优势。它也面临性能损耗、兼容性问题、安全风险等挑战。本文深入探讨虚拟化技术的优劣势,以期为读者提供更全面的认识。
本文目录导读:
虚拟化的优点
1、资源利用率提高
虚拟化技术可以将一台物理服务器分割成多个虚拟机,实现资源的高效利用,每个虚拟机都可以独立运行操作系统和应用程序,提高了硬件资源的利用率。
图片来源于网络,如有侵权联系删除
2、灵活性与可扩展性
虚拟化技术具有高度的灵活性,可以根据实际需求动态调整资源分配,当业务需求增加时,可以快速添加虚拟机,满足业务扩展需求。
3、灵活的部署与迁移
虚拟化技术可以实现虚拟机的快速部署和迁移,在硬件故障或维护时,可以轻松地将虚拟机迁移到其他物理服务器,确保业务的连续性。
4、降低运维成本
虚拟化技术可以简化运维工作,减少人工干预,通过集中管理虚拟机,可以降低运维成本,提高运维效率。
5、提高业务连续性
虚拟化技术可以实现虚拟机的快速备份和恢复,提高业务连续性,在硬件故障或灾难发生时,可以快速恢复业务,降低业务中断风险。
图片来源于网络,如有侵权联系删除
6、支持多种操作系统和应用程序
虚拟化技术可以支持多种操作系统和应用程序的运行,提高了IT基础设施的兼容性和灵活性。
虚拟化的缺点
1、性能损耗
虚拟化技术在提高资源利用率的同时,也会带来一定的性能损耗,由于虚拟机共享物理资源,可能导致性能下降。
2、安全性问题
虚拟化技术涉及到多个虚拟机之间的隔离和通信,存在安全隐患,一旦虚拟机被攻击,可能会影响到其他虚拟机或物理服务器。
3、复杂性增加
虚拟化技术涉及到的组件较多,如虚拟机管理程序、存储和网络等,增加了系统的复杂性,虚拟化技术的维护和优化也需要一定的技术能力。
图片来源于网络,如有侵权联系删除
4、资源分配不均
在虚拟化环境中,资源分配可能不均,某些虚拟机可能占用过多资源,导致其他虚拟机性能受到影响。
5、难以监控与管理
虚拟化环境中的虚拟机数量较多,难以进行实时监控和管理,一旦出现故障,难以快速定位问题。
6、高昂的硬件成本
虚拟化技术需要高性能的硬件支持,如CPU、内存和存储等,高昂的硬件成本可能会增加企业的投资负担。
虚拟化技术具有许多优点,如提高资源利用率、降低运维成本和提高业务连续性等,虚拟化技术也存在一些缺点,如性能损耗、安全问题和复杂性增加等,企业在采用虚拟化技术时,需要权衡其优缺点,合理规划虚拟化架构,以确保虚拟化环境的稳定性和安全性。
评论列表